PUD
Planned Unit Development District
The Planned Unit Development (PUD) district is a versatile zoning mechanism to encourage innovative and creative design and to facilitate a mix of uses including residential, business, commercial, and industrial, recreation, open space, and other selected secondary uses. This zoning district is established in accordance with C.R.S. 24-67-101, et seq., to accomplish the following objectives: To further the public health, safety and general welfare within El Paso County; To permit adjustment to changing public and private needs and to foster the ability to provide development patterns which are more compatible with and effective in meeting such needs; To improve the design, character and quality of new development with flexibility by varying lot size, building heights, setback controls and other site development requirements; To encourage innovations in residential, commercial, and industrial development and renewal so that the growing demands of the population may be met by greater variety in type, design, and layout of buildings including mixed use and traditional neighborhood design and by the conservation and more efficient use of open space ancillary to said buildings.
